  6. No it's not even in 3.36. Must be fixed manual in .fex For the resolution: #fex2bin /boot/script.bin ~/script.fex #nano ~/script.fex ..... [mmc1_para] sdc_used = 1 sdc_detmode = 4 ..... #bin2fex ~/script.fex /boot/script.bin #reboot Thanks for the red line in: @tkaiser and his post additional info and experience at: http://lists.phcomp.co.uk/pipermail/arm-netbook/2013-October/009162.html http://linux-sunxi.org/Fex_Guide#sdmmc_configuration

  8. There is an error - service try to start /usr/local/bin/neoairaccesspoint, but file is named neoaccesspoint. Also at Armbian 5.31 dnsmasq is not as service and must be started with /usr/sbin/dnsmasq. Becouse of that at stop must be killed process by ID dnsmasq like kill -9 `cat /var/run/dnsmasq.pid`
